LEADERSHIP COUNCIL REQUIREMENTS
2014-2015
-
Appropriate Language at school and on the bus.
-
School work completed to the highest standard, according to your ability.
-
If there are missing assignments, your teacher and you have a plan to complete them in a timely fashion.
-
Attitude at school is that of a role model.
-
All school rules are followed.
-
No bullying/teasing of any kind.
-
I CARE behavior is expected at all times.
If any of these requirements are violated at any time while at Creekside, including all before and after school activities, traveling to and/or from school on a bus, and field trips, a conference with Ms Pratt will take place. She will determine if a 2 week probationary period must occur. Your sash is taken and kept for the duration of the two week period. Following the two weeks, a conference with Ms Pratt will take place to determine if the student has corrected the problem such that re-admission to Leadership is considered.
Any serious violation of school rules will result in dismissal from Leadership Council.
